NOTE 6 – DEBENTURES, CONVERTIBLE BRIDGE NOTES, AND NOTES PAYABLE

 

Debentures

 

The Company has Original Issue Discount Senior Secured Convertible Debentures (the “Debentures”) in the aggregate amount of $0 and $35,000 outstanding as of December 31, 2022 and 2021, respectively. In the first quarter of 2021, the two institutional holders of the debentures converted an aggregate of $102,500 into 12,927 shares of common stock, and the Company recognized a loss on the two debenture conversions of $356,454 which is included in loss on debentures and accrued expenses converted to common stock on the consolidated statements of operations. As of December 31, 2021, the outstanding amount of $35,000 was in default. On February 22, 2022, the holder of the debenture converted the full balance of $35,000 into 5,469 shares of common stock at $6.40 per share, and the balance as of December 31, 2022 on the convertible debenture is currently $0.

 

 

Convertible Bridge Notes

 

In prior years, the Company issued a total of $2,801,908 in a convertible promissory note (the “Bridge Notes”) offering, which included three of the Company’s directors converting $156,368 and one shareholder converting $11,784 of prior notes and cash advances, including interest thereon, into the offering. In 2020, $2.9 million of the Bridge Notes, inclusive of principal and accrued and capitalized interest, was converted into 332,804 shares of common stock at $8.80 per share. As of March 31, 2021, all remaining Bridge Notes inclusive of principal and accrued and capitalized interest, were settled with the holders of these notes converting their debt into a total of 165,692 shares of common stock of the Company with a fair value of $4,378,488 based on the stock price of the Company on the date of conversion. The Company recorded a loss on extinguishment of these Bridge Notes of $744,205 for the year ended December 31, 2021, which is included in loss on conversion of bridge notes and accrued interest, as other income expenses in the statements of operations.

 

Convertible Promissory Notes

 

In the fourth quarter of 2021, the Company issued a total of $605,000 in convertible notes payable. The convertible notes mature on December 31, 2023, and include a 6% simple interest rate per annum payable upon maturity. The notes are convertible, at the option of the holder, any time prior to maturity at a conversion price of $8.00. Each of the convertible notes have an automatic conversion feature in the event that the Company completes an equity offering resulting in gross proceeds to the Company of at least $5,000,000 or lists its equity securities on NASDAQ or NYSE. In the fourth quarter of 2022, two note holders converted $132,932 of principal and interest on their notes into 22,155 shares of common stock, at a reduced conversion price approved by the Board of $6.00. In addition to the notes payable, each holder received a warrant for the purchase of shares of common stock with a purchase price of $24.00, which expired in 2022. In accordance with accounting standards, the warrants were valued using a Black Scholes Model and the relative fair value of the warrant was applied against the convertible note for a debt discount of $72,600. During the years ended December 31, 2022 and 2021, the Company recorded interest expense related to the amortization of the discount of $36,300 and $0, respectively. As of December 31, 2022 and 2021, unamortized debt discount was $72,600 and $36,300, respectively, and the convertible liability balance, net of a discount was $443,700 and $532,400.

 

Paycheck Protection Program

 

On April 14, 2020, the Company received $142,942 under the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) overseen by the U.S. Small Business Administration. The loan has an annual interest rate of 1% with loan payments being deferred six months from the date of the loan with a maturity date of April 2022. On July 14, 2021, the Company’s PPP loan was forgiven, resulting in $142,492 gain on forgiveness of debt which is included as other income (expense) on the consolidated statements of operations.
